 Sports

1. Nitesh Kumar won gold at 4th Para-Badminton National Championship

byjusexamprep

  • World No. 7, Nitesh Kumar doubled his gold tally at 4th Para-Badminton National Championship, which concluded in Bhubaneswar, Odisha
  • Nitesh of Haryana along with his partner Tarun defeated World No. 1 Paralympic Games gold medallist Pramod Bhagat and Manoj Sarkar in straight sets by 21-19, 21-11 in the Men’s doubles finals to win the gold
  • Nitesh also won gold medal in Men’s singles category
  • World No 1 SL3 Para-Badminton player Parul Parmar from Gujarat also secured gold

 National Affairs

2. NITI Aayog releases Fourth Edition of State Health Index

byjusexamprep

  • NITI Aayog has released fourth edition of the State Health Index for 2019–20 that provides incremental performance in health outcomes and status.
  • Developed by: NITI Aayog, World Bank, and Ministry of Health and Family Welfare (MoHFW).
  • Top Larger State: Kerala and Tamil Nadu; Lowest Larger State: UP.
  • Top Smaller State: Mizoram; Lowest ranked smaller state: Nagaland.
  • Top UT: Dadra and Nagar Haveli and Daman and Diu.

 Sports

3. Harbajan Singh announces retirement from all form of cricket

byjusexamprep

  • Indian off-spinner Harbhajan Singh (41 years) has announced retirement from all forms of competitive cricket.
  • He made his Test debut against Australia in Bangalore back in 1998 and took a total of 417 wickets in 103 Tests.
  • He also took 269 wickets in 236 One Day International and 25 wickets in 28 T20 internationals during his two-decades-long career.
  • He is the fourth-highest wicket-taker from India
  • He played 163 IPL matches and took 150 wickets

 International Affairs

7. Bangladesh become India's fourth largest export destination in FY22

byjusexamprep

  • Bangladesh has become India’s fourth largest export destination in FY22, jumping five places in two years.
  • According to data, during the first seven months of FY22, exports to Bangladesh grew 81% over the same period in the preceding year to $7.7 billion.
  • This makes it India’s fourth largest export market behind the US, UAE and China.
  • Major items exported to Bangladesh: cotton, cereals, electricity and fuel, vehicle parts and machinery and mechanical appliances.

 Science & Technology

8. NASA launches world’s most powerful space telescope

byjusexamprep

  • World’s largest and most powerful space telescope, James Webb Space Telescope has been launched successfully into orbit to make breakthrough discoveries on the origins of the Universe and Earth-like planets beyond our solar system.
  • It has been launched in an Ariane rocket from European Space Agency's base in French Guiana.
  • It will reach its destination in solar orbit some 1.5 million km from Earth - about four times farther away than the moon.

 Schemes

10. Ministry of Power launches Revamped Distribution Sector Scheme (RDSS)

byjusexamprep

  • Ministry of Power has launched Reforms-based and Results-linked, Revamped Distribution Sector Scheme (RDSS).
  • Aim: to improve the operational efficiencies and financial sustainability of State owned DISCOMs/ Power Departments by providing financial assistance to DISCOMs for modernization
  • Outlay: Rs.3,03,758 crore
  • Key interventions: providing support to DISCOMs to undertake activities for ensuring 100% System metering, implementing Prepaid Smart Metering, etc

 National & International Organizations

13. India to chair counter terrorism committee of UNSC in Jan 2022

byjusexamprep

  • India will chair Counter-Terrorism Committee of UNSC in January 2022 after 10 years.
  • It was established by Security Council resolution 1373 adopted unanimously on 28 September 2001 in the wake of the 9/11 terror attacks in the US.
  • Committee was tasked to implement a number of measures aimed at enhancing their legal and institutional ability to counter terrorist activities at home and around the world
  • This includes taking steps to criminalize the financing of terrorism

 Defense

14. INS Sudarshini deployed to the Gulf Region

byjusexamprep

  • Sail Training Ship INS Sudarshini deployed to the Gulf as part of Indian Navy’s endeavour to enhance maritime cooperation with the friendly navies in Gulf region.
  • During the deployment, ship made port calls at Muscat, Dubai and Bandar Abbas and had professional interactions with Royal Oman Navy (RNO), UAE Navy and Iran (IRI) Navy
  • It undertook various training exchanges, wherein sail training was imparted to trainees from RNO and IRI Navy and sea sorties conducted.
